What Is Included In The Total Cost Of Ownership?

The total cost of ownership refers to all expenses related to owning and operating a palletizing robot throughout its service life.

Main cost components include:

Cost CategoryDescription
Equipment InvestmentRobot system, accessories and configuration
Installation CostSystem integration and setup
Maintenance CostInspection, replacement parts and service
Training CostOperator and technical training
Energy ConsumptionPower usage during operation
Upgrade CostFuture improvements and expansion

A complete evaluation helps manufacturers understand the real value of automation instead of focusing only on the initial purchase price.

Initial Investment And System Configuration

The first factor affecting ownership cost is the equipment configuration. Different production requirements require different robotic solutions.

Key factors include:

  • Robot payload capacity

  • Working range

  • Gripper design

  • Production speed

  • Automation integration level

A basic palletizing system may require fewer functions, while complex production environments may need customized integration.
